Re: Rowing meets Cycling - Rowing on Zwift

dont get me wrong...i dont say that i am fast...despite the progress in December, i do say: my Avatar is fast ! what effects speed in zwift ? The most important is your wattage output- which can be augmented up to the factor 1.5 with the rowedbiker app, 2nd weight, 3rd height....

Re: Anyone had any PBs recently?

Thank you all ! It’s a low DF. Did you move it down for the FM or is that normal for you? it become normal to me...usually it is between 95-120 in the longer and revovery distances more close to 100, and 120 in TT, even Sprints i tend to use now 135-145, in 2016 i would have chosen something 180-210...
